Practical Learning: Education You Can Touch and Feel
In today’s world, children learn best when they do things — not just read about them. At Natraj Juniors, classrooms often transform into activity room where students engage in experiments, art, gardening, craftwork, cooking, and hands-on projects.
This experiential learning approach helps children:
– Understand concepts deeply through real-life examples
– Build creativity and problem-solving skills
– Connect classroom learning with everyday experiences
– Develop confidence and curiosity
Our teachers guide students to learn by doing — a key principle of the NEP 2020.
“No-Bag Saturdays”: Learning Made Joyful
Every Saturday at Natraj Juniors is a “No-Bag Day.” Students come without books, ready to explore a world beyond the classroom.
These days are filled with interactive sessions, workshops, group projects, games, music, dance, debates, art, and outdoor learning. Students get a refreshing break from routine academics and discover that education can be exciting and fun.
No-Bag Saturdays help students:
– Reduce stress and physical burden
– Develop teamwork and communication
– Learn important life lessons through activities
– Look forward to school every day!
Social Work: Learning the Joy of Giving
Along with intellectual growth, Natraj Juniors believes in building kind hearts and responsible citizens. Students actively participate in community service programs such as:
– Plantation drives and cleanliness campaigns
– Visiting old-age homes or orphanages
– Spreading awareness on health and hygiene
These experiences teach empathy, compassion, leadership, and the value of helping others — aligning perfectly with NEP’s focus on social and moral development.
